Job Description

Hi, we're Oscar. We're hiring a Full-Time Customer Service Representative to join our Member and Provider Services team.

Oscar is the first health insurance company built around a full stack technology platform and a relentless focus on serving our members. We started Oscar in 2012 to create the kind of health insurance company we would want for ourselves—one that behaves like a doctor in the family.

About the role:

This role is a volume-driven customer service and production-based role that handles the daily activities involved in running a health insurance company including customer interactions and back office tasks following standard operating procedures.

You will report into the Concierge Operations Manager.

Schedule Options:

Monday - Friday: 7:00 am - 3:30 pm CST

Monday - Friday: 8:00 am - 4:30 pm CST

Work Location: Oscar is a blended work culture where everyone, regardless of work type or location, feels connected to their teammates, our culture and our mission. This is a remote role. You must reside in Arizona, Florida, Georgia, or Texas. #LI-Remote

Pay Transparency: he set pay rate for this role is $19.00 per hour. You are also eligible for employee benefits and monthly vacation accrual at a rate of 15 days per year.
